FAQ: What happens during the badge migration?

From 3 June, Pellwick Systems replaces the old Varn readers across Ostler House. Old badges stop working floor by floor; check the rota sheet at the desk. Reception should direct staff without a new badge to the print kiosk on Level 1. Visitors are unaffected. Turnstiles may lag for a second — that's normal. If the kiosk is down, admit staff manually using the override code below.

door code, tajof-kageg: bdg-QVDCE-3

Handover Note — Supplier Contract Renewal

Hi Marta — passing the Vexlor Components renewal to you. Terms are mostly rolled over, but they're pushing a 6% uplift and shorter payment windows. I've held them at 4% so far. Sales leads should keep quoting current pricing until this closes. One thing the wider team shouldn't see yet is below.

confidential, yafof-tawef: The finance team signed off on a budget of $34.3 million for Project Zorox. The renewal with Aldethax Freight closes at $12.7 million a year, 10 percent below the last contract.

First, confirm the lockout in the auth console rather than assuming a queue stall. Then initiate account recovery from the Harborlight admin panel, which regenerates the mailer's sending credentials and resumes the receipt queue automatically. Downstream templates are unaffected. The recovery flow will prompt once for verification; when it does, enter the recovery passphrase shown below.

strongbox words: ulamir-ulaix

## Further Reading

The Plovermark autocomplete widget wraps the Gully suggestion service and caches responses per session. Most on-call issues trace back to stale region indexes or rate-limit misconfiguration, both covered in the operations guide. Before paging the Gully team, review the throttling section and the known-issues list. The complete on-call playbook is maintained at the internal page below.

operations page: https://harbor.kelvidyn.example/dash/dash/board/projects/build/pipeline/run/72cb258c26ee55412287df41